With the recent development of printable organic electronics and flexible devices, new strategies are developed and investigated to design conjugated semiconducting polymers with innovative properties such as molecular stretchability and self-healing. This review covers the most recent progress in the preparation of these new materials, with a special emphasis on non-covalent dynamic bonding and other key design elements to achieve such properties in conjugated systems. New strategies and recent developments in high performance fully stretchable organic devices are also discussed. In contrast to previously reported review articles on stretchable electronics, this review focuses on the chemistry of the semiconductors and emphasizes the importance of chemical design in conjugated polymers for achieving stretchability and self-healing capabilities.
